Study how Earth’s physical, chemical and biological systems interact with human activity, combining fieldwork, lab and geospatial skills to tackle climate change, geohazards and environmental challenges. This Earth and Climate Science programme explores how our planet works and how human activity is reshaping its future. You’ll study the physical, chemical and biological processes that have shaped the Earth, its oceans, climate and the diversity of life, from deep geological time to today’s environmental challenges. The programme places strong emphasis on hands‑on learning.
